Job Duties

  • Monitor food quality and portion control to maintain high standards of nutrition and satisfaction among residents
  • Oversee meal service to ensure residents receive timely and appropriate meals according to their individualized dietary plans
  • Assist in assigning specific jobs and spot checking to ensure standards are met
  • Ensure that all policies and procedures related to safety and health are followed, including but not limited to MSDS information, safe work practices, infection control and universal precautions
  • Promote teamwork within the department and between departments to ensure smooth operations and quality service
  • Assist in development, implementation and maintenance of written dining room service objectives and standards of practice with procedures for implementation
  • Assist in assuring staff education is provided to dining room personnel in accordance with the staff education plan, plus provide the job training for dining room personnel
  • Ensure that dining room service follows all local, federal and state regulations in relation to service, sanitation and personnel
  • Conduct daily pre-shift meetings, in-service training and tailored training courses
  • Inspect multiple pantries and equipment to determine repair or maintenance needs and cleanliness
  • Attend in-service training/meetings and ensure monthly education sessions through Relias are being completed on time as assigned
  • Audit pantries' service offerings, initiating improvements with dietary manager
